Fiber-digested Silage Inoculants Market Outlook

Fiber-digested silage inoculants are microbial additives that are added to silage to promote the breakdown of fiber components, improve digestibility, and enhance overall fermentation. These inoculants contain bacteria, enzymes, and other microorganisms that help to break down complex fibers into simpler sugars and improve the nutrient content of the silage.

Fiber-digested Silage Inoculants Market Segmentation

The Fiber-digested Silage Inoculants Market Analysis by types is segmented into:

Fiber-digested Silage Inoculants market includes two main types - Homofermentative and Heterofermentative. Homofermentative inoculants produce lactic acid as the primary end product during fermentation, resulting in faster and more efficient fiber digestion. On the other hand, Heterofermentative inoculants produce a combination of lactic acid, acetic acid, and ethanol, offering benefits such as improved aerobic stability and reduced heating. Farmers can choose between these two types based on their specific needs and preferences for their silage preservation.

Fiber-digested silage inoculants are used in various types of silage including corn, sorghum, alfalfa, clovers, and other crops. These inoculants help improve the fermentation process, increase nutrient retention, and reduce spoilage of the silage. They are especially beneficial for high-fiber crops like alfalfa and clovers to enhance digestibility and feed efficiency. Additionally, using inoculants in corn and sorghum silage can improve the overall quality and extend the shelf life of the feed.
